Etlworks vs Hevo Data

Hevo is a no-code data pipeline tool with strong UX for SaaS-to-warehouse syncs. Etlworks adds full ETL, API integration, EDI, and on-prem deployment with predictable per-tier pricing.

The verdict

When each tool fits.

When Etlworks fits better

  • You need full ETL transformations, not just no-code transformations
  • You need API integration, EDI, or B2B workflows
  • You need on-prem or hybrid deployments
  • You need real-time streaming beyond CDC
  • You need real orchestration, not just per-pipeline sync settings

Where they’re equal

  • Cloud-native data pipeline platform
  • 150+ pre-built connectors
  • Real-time CDC support
  • Schema management and auto-mapping
  • Self-service onboarding

When Hevo Data fits better

  • Your only use case is SaaS-to-warehouse data sync
  • You prefer event-based pricing for low-volume workloads
  • You need very specific Hevo connectors not in Etlworks
  • You want India-region cloud hosting specifically
  • You prefer Hevo's UX for simple no-code pipelines
